About The Position

Fairfield is looking for a Senior Maintenance Technician to float between our communities in the Atlanta, GA region. The ability to travel throughout the region as-needed and be part of our on-call rotation is required. Our Senior Maintenance Technicians are critical members of our Property Management Teams who work to ensure the upkeep of our properties and ensuring our customers' happiness and comfort. They take pride in and oversee the overall appearance and maintenance of our residential communities. This is a busy, exciting role for someone already skilled at apartment maintenance and who is ready to move to the next step in their career as Senior Maintenance Technician.

Requirements

  • Minimum two years of previous experience in property management maintenance, other building maintenance, or related trade is required.
  • HVAC-EPA (Type II) or EPA Universal certification is required.
  • High school diploma or equivalent required.
  • Technical knowledge in electrical, plumbing, HVAC, swimming pool, carpentry, dry wall, exterior structural, and appliance repair is required.
  • Ability to read, write, understand, and communicate in English.
  • Experience using Yardi or other related property management accounting software preferred.
  • Experience using Microsoft Outlook, Word, and Excel preferred.
  • Strong attention to detail, organizational, time-management and probl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to maintain a flexible, available schedule to respond promptly and resolve after-hours and weekend emergency maintenance.

Responsibilities

  • Perform maintenance repairs throughout the property including the common area amenities, occupied units and vacant units.
  • Coordinate all move-ins and move-outs with the Community Manager and Maintenance Supervisor.
  • Maintain a schedule for timely completion of apartment make-readies.
  • Diagnose problems and repairs in the areas related to electrical, plumbing, HVAC, pool, carpentry, dry wall, exterior structural and appliances.
  • Use Yardi (or similar) property management software to manage open service repair requests.
  • Assist in maintaining an accurate inventory of service items.
  • Deliver outstanding customer service to all residents.
  • Communicate and effectively work together with your fellow team members.
  • Assist with a monthly safety meeting, assign duties as needed.
  • Supervise all work by outside contractors in the absence of the Maintenance Supervisor.
